Skoda India summer campaign from 5th May to 5th June, 2022

Written by AnantaSaranNayak

Skoda India has announced the start of its Summer Campaign, which will start from 5th May and go on till 5th June 2022. As a part of this, Skoda India reflects upon the ‘Customer First’ value. In the given time period, every Skoda authorised service centre will offer a 10% discount on select summer-specific parts, a 20% discount on the Roadside Service Assistance package, a 15% offer on value-added services and 115 select accessories, a discount on oil change, and a complimentary 40-point check-up on cars. Skoda In Recent Months

Skoda India registered record-breaking monthly sales in March 2022 and a record-breaking quarter in Q1 2022. Now carrying forward this momentum to April 2022, the carmaker posted its second-highest sales month ever. The increase in sales volume is an indicator that the Skoda brand is getting increasingly popular in the Indian market. Skoda’s ‘India 2.0’ project is pretty much a success, as evident from the sales figures of Kushaq and Slavia.

Skoda India is expanding its dealership network quite aggressively to meet the rising demand. As it stands, there are a total of over 190+ touchpoints in the country, much improved from 134, which was the count at the start of 2021.  Sub-4-Metre Skoda SUV In Making?

Skoda is working on an SUV to take on the hotly contested compact SUV segment, as per the latest reports. There are no official announcements as of yet. But we understand that Skoda will use its improvised MQB-A0-IN platform as its base. Thus, we could see some similarities with its elder sibling Kushaq. With the fun drive factor, this new SUV will definitely add a new dimension to the segment, which is currently being ruled by Tata Nexon and South Korean siblings.
